Essential Maintenance Tips

Regular maintenance is key to extending the life of your chainsaw. Here are essential maintenance tips you should follow:

  • Keep the chain sharp: A sharp chain cuts more efficiently and requires less force, reducing wear on the chainsaw.
  • Clean the air filter: A clean air filter ensures your chainsaw runs efficiently and prolongs engine life.
  • Inspect spark plugs: Regularly check spark plugs for wear and replace as necessary to ensure reliable starting and performance.
  • Check fuel lines: Fuel lines should be checked for any cracks or wear that could lead to leaks. Regular replacement is advisable.
  • Oil the chain: Proper oiling is crucial to reduce friction and overheating, thus extending the chain and bar life.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Even with diligent maintenance, problems may still arise. Here are some common issues and how you might address them:

  • Chainsaw won’t start: Check the fuel level, ensure the ignition switch is on, and examine the spark plug for any signs of damage.
  • Poor cutting performance: This may indicate a dull chain or improper chain tension. Resharpen or adjust as necessary.
  • Excessive vibrations: This could signal worn-out parts that need replacement or insufficient lubrication on the chain.
  • Oil leaks: Inspect the oil reservoir and lines for damage or obstructions. Sealing may be necessary if issues persist.

Specifications of Stihl 021, 023, and 025

Understanding the specifications can help you choose the right chainsaw for your needs:

  • Stihl 021: Engine displacement of 35.2 cc, power output of 1.5 kW, and a weight of 3.9 kg. Ideal for hobbyists.
  • Stihl 023: Engine displacement of 40.2 cc, power output of 1.6 kW, and a weight of 4.0 kg. Suitable for a variety of tasks.
  • Stihl 025: Engine displacement of 45.4 cc, power output of 1.9 kW, and a weight of 4.4 kg. Perfect for professional applications.

FAQs

1. What should I do if my Stihl chainsaw won’t start?

If your Stihl chainsaw won’t start, check the fuel level, ensure the ignition switch is on, and examine the spark plug for damage. A clogged air filter could also be preventing proper starting.

2. How often should I replace the chain on my chainsaw?

The chain should be replaced when it becomes dull and cannot be sharpened effectively anymore. This could vary based on usage, but typically, a well-maintained chain can last for several months to a year.
